Yu Ziyou and Zhong Wan served different masters.

They had once been the closest of souls, and were the bitterest of enemies.

After losing the fight for the throne, Zhong Wan brought his two young masters with him far toward the borders for the sake of survival. He relied on the little friendship that existed between him and Yu Ziyou when they were young. He borrowed some of his personal belongings while also dropping various hints around which made everyone think that there was something intimate going on between them.

Given the Yu Clan’s powerful authoritative presence in the imperial court, this appearance of a close tie allowed Zhong Wan to live a much better life than before. As such, the stories he cooked up began to carry more and more weight.

As rumors of their lovely romance spread a thousand miles into the horizon, Yu Ziyou, who was located in the distant capital city, eventually caught wind of his deeply moving and epic love affair. In a trance, Yu Ziyou, who had been completely brainwashed for seven years, believed in them. He guessed something special really did happen between them back in those years…

This isn't what I was expecting from the summary, but it's a great read.

Zhong Wan, the former charge of a prince who was accused of treason, returns to the capital under the Emperor's orders. There, he encounters Yu She, his rumored former flame, who in his absence has turned has turned from an upright prince to a feared madman.

The first half of the story focuses on Zhong Wan's investigation of Yu She's change of temperament, his schemes to protect his charges, (the children of a prince accused of treason)... more>> interspersed with scenes of Zhong Wan and Yu She's past. The second half focuses mostly on their relationship and the schemes of the court.

The story centers around the MC and the ML. There were other interesting characters, and I would have liked to see more of them than I did. The plot is decent, interesting enough but it's not something that truly wowed me. And though it did leave me satisfied, I do wish that the epilogue was a bit more fleshed out.

I really liked reading about their relationship. There's the cute and obvious fluff, but there's also the small details that you really have to realize by yourself; they aren't spelled out to you.

If you pay close attention to the characters' words and actions (especially in the earlier scenes between the MC and the ML, when they won't say or do things outright. Like, for example, the ML gesturing for the servants to light fires against the cold and ending conversations early because he realizes the MC is tired, vs later on draping the MC in his cloak, hugging him, and making sure he rests) you'll realize that there are a lot of subtle gestures and feelings that you might miss if you're just reading through the obvious dialogue and actions.

There's beautifully poignant scenes interspersed with comedy; I think the author did a great job of dealing with heavy topics but not making the story so angst filled that it's depressing or a chore to read. Though some may not like the comedy, as humor is subjective, this really had me laughing and enjoying myself every chapter.

After everything, I think this is a great story with good writing, a decent plot, hilarious comedy, touching prose, and a heart-warming romance. Those are this story's strengths.

If you're looking for incredible, surprising plots, intricate world building, monumental character growth, or a vast cast of interesting characters, I suggest that you go look for something else.

I'd also like to mention, as a plus to this author, they wrote a mute side character who communicates in sign language (and writing), showing the realistic drawbacks (he could've gotten out of that interrogation two hours earlier if his hands were free! 😂) and some pluses (when in an hours long debrief, he chooses to write, because it's faster and more detailed. When they need to have silent conversations, they sometimes use sign language.) but also not infantilizing him - he's still very capable.
